Introducing Camo Queen in Shingle Springs

Jun 27, 2017 02:03PM ● By Style

Photo by Dante Fontana © Style Media Group

Camo Queen
Wanda Gaines
Shingle Springs, 916-532-3735

Describe your business. Did you find it, or did it find you?

I was born a “city girl” and grew up in the Bay Area, but my life changed when I married and moved to El Dorado County with my husband in 1985. Living here exposed me to the outdoors, and I fell in love with it. My husband worked in the outdoor industry for over 30 years, and my daughters and I had the privilege of hunting, fishing and participating in countless other outdoor-related activities; yet many of these activities were male-dominated and women were often viewed as tomboys. The idea of creating the business came to me in 2009. There was a huge need for a women’s apparel line that allowed females to look and feel great while enjoying their outdoor passions. Two years later, I launched Camo Queen, "the elegant outdoor woman." Regardless of whether your outdoor interest is hunting, fishing, camping, horseback riding, four-wheeling, wine tasting, or just a drive through the country, the goal of Camo Queen’s apparel is to make you enjoy your passions with a true feeling of pride and elegance.
